    Background
    Mouse CD160 is expressed on NK, NKT and TCRγδ T cells as well as intestinal intraepithelial T lymphocytes. CD160 is also expressed on activated CD8+ cells and these cells release soluble CD160. CD160 has been shown to bind a wide range of classical and non classical MHC class I (including CD1d) and regulate NK cell activity /cytokine production. The expression profiles of CD160 in the mouse and human are essentially the same.Synonyms: BY55, Natural killer cell receptor BY55
